About the event

Come & enjoy a medium that is full of surprises. This class works from

back to front meaning your darks go in first and we work forward to add the lightest value. There are several approaches to working with soft pastels including doing an underpainting. Our focus will be to complete a couple of exercises to learn how to handle this medium and then put what we have learned into practice. If you are like me, you’ll fall in love with it.

Pastel Supply List

  1. UART pastel paper (400 grade sanded) Blk or Beige cut into several of the following sizes: 3x5-5x7-8/10
  2. small table easel
  3. aluminum foil
  4. a piece mat board, cardboard, or any hard surface (approx. 12”x12”) to mount pastel paper
  5. 3-4 large bulldog clips
  6. small bottle of isopropyl alcohol 70% or 90%
  7. a ¾” to 1” watercolor brush
  8. a collection of SOFT pastels or individual sticks, your color choices from really dark to really light NOTE: bring watercolors or acrylics if you have them. Sarasota has a nice set of 24 (Faber Castell) for $10.
  9. an old towel, small rags
  10. Sm. yogurt container
  11. masking or frog tape
  12. bagged lunch

ABOUT THE ARTIST:

Dawn Geradot Putman has appreciated and loved art her whole life. With a Bachelor of Fine Arts degree from the University of St. Francis, she began to actively pursue a career in fine art in 1995. The dominant medium base of her artwork is any combination of watercolors, inks, dyes, fluid acrylics, heavy body acrylics or pastels. She believes the beauty of these water-based & chalk-based materials is in their unpredictability: Dawn comments, “I love to observe what happens when paints mingle naturally on paper, canvas or silk. Although I control the amount of color to be distributed, wonderful accidents do happen, and these accidents are the reason for my fascination with water & chalk mediums. I truly believe in color and the brighter, the better. I know the Lord gave me a beautiful gift which I love to share. I love to color my world in His name.
